This is undoubtedly a superb opportunity for a Graduate to join one of the world's most promising and well-funded Artificial Intelligence (AI) start-ups as a Graduate Silicon Physical Design Engineer.
Based in Bristol, our client is inventing a new processor for the machine learning age. In this role you will be working with some of the best silicon engineers in industry. You will have the chance to work on leading edge process nodes on all aspects of design and signoff from RTL - GDSII. Our client implements their own physical design and sign off flows, and develops in-house libraries and macros to use in the physical design of their chips.
We are looking for:
- Bright, motivated graduates with a (1st / 2:1 or equivalent) degree in Electronics, or similar
- A strong understanding of the fundamentals of digital IC design, ideally with some project experience in VHDL or Verilog
- Some knowledge of and interest in digital physical design and sign off flows
- A keen interest in developing your career in IC development for intelligence processors
